Development of high-activity water electrolysis catalyst for high-efficiency alkaline fuel cell



Professor Seong Chan Jun's research team in the department of mechanical engineering has developed a robust catalyst with high activity and high efficiency for efficient water electrolysis. A very active electrocatalyst similar to Pt/RuO2 is required for application to commercial high-efficiency alkaline fuel cells, but there is still a limitation in that it is difficult to synthesize. This research team overcame this limitation by using N-doped noble metal iridium diphosphide (N-IrP2 @CC) to achieve higher water decomposition current density than conventional catalysts. The results of this study were confirmed for publication this December in 'Applied Catalysis B: Environmental' (Impact Factor: 24.319, within the top 2%, Volume 319), an international excellent journal.
